Revolutionary Performance with the M4 Chip
The new MacBook Air M4 represents a significant leap forward in Apple’s silicon technology. The M4 chip features a 10-core CPU with 4 performance and 6 efficiency cores, alongside a 10-core GPU. This configuration delivers exceptional processing power while maintaining energy efficiency. The 16-core Neural Engine processes AI tasks over 3x faster than the M1 chip, making it ideal for machine learning applications.

Enhanced Memory and Storage Options
The base configuration starts with 16GB unified memory and 256GB SSD storage. Users can customize their devices with up to 32GB RAM and 2TB SSD, providing ample space for demanding applications and large files. The unified memory architecture ensures quick data access and smooth multitasking performance.
